Updated review to say:After three months, this place gotten nothing but even better, if that's possible.Valentine lunch date for us and we decided to try some new (for us) items:*Cucumber salad - okay, yes. We have these *every* time we come because they're flipping delicious alongside the*Dan Dan Noodles - each time we order, they're better than the last time.*Fried calamari - tender, well seasoned. Coating is a bit too thick for me, but delicious none the less.*Shrimp, pork and chive dumplings - This is the one you see featured in the front window that looks like it's covered in pancake lace. SO GOOD. Tender, juicy filling inside a light and crispy dumpling skin. Dumpling Tops now offers a frequent customer program (free) that earns points. Spend $100, get $10 off future purchase. Our lunch today was $45, so it's not going to take us long to get our $10 rebate :)

Wow. This place is legit for South Pas. Finally somewhere that actually has good food and Asian nonetheless. Went in for a solo lunch to get my beef dumpling soup craving satiated. Again, I'm very surprised on how authentic it tasted for a little small town. The soup was rich and had a delicious umami taste with a kick of spice. I think the broth is taste easier than Joy or Pine and Crane. They only have the thin noodle option would be nice if they had the thick noodle option and the mustard green option. A little more cilantro on top would make it great also. But to not have to make the trek all the way to Corner Beef or Dai Ho is awesome. Cucumber salad was crisp, garlic, and yummy. Remember, prices are much better if you go and dine in versus order online Will definitely be back with the family to try all the other yummy options So happy to have this as a go to Asian option in South Pas!

Solid 4.5 star! Came here right when it opened at 11 on a Saturday and got seated right away. I got the xiao long bao with pork as well as braised beef noodle soup (asked for mild). Food came out pretty quickly!I like both dishes - the xiao long bao does have soup in them (so be careful since it's hot) and you pair them with the black vinegar. I wish the beef in the noodle soup was more tender since it's a bit more on the chewy side. Overall, a pretty solid place offering authentic Chinese food in the area. Staff were really friendly! There's a public parking lot across the street behind the buildings and there are street parking nearby.
